Editor's Note: Course closed for business on July 31 2021.
Golfers at Pebble Creek G.C. will enjoy 18 holes of championship golf, a state of the art golf teaching and practice facility and a welcoming clubhouse that serves as the neighborhood-meeting place. This golf course has 18 unique holes, each with its own natural features. Lakes, creeks and woodlands provide a beautiful backdrop and blend with the course design to produce an exceptional golf experience. You can experience the natural beauty of Florida, including wildlife such as otters and sand hill cranes. Elevated greens are carved from the pretty, natural landscape, with water in play on 16 of 18 holes at Pebble Creek Golf Club.
